I went out to have lunch with my classmates today and this is the first time we went out together. Unfortunately, we chose a lousy restaurant to have our lunch. Well, I think, I made the choice. I mean, since everyone could not decide where to eat by the time we reached there and Correto was closed, so yeah, we just basically randomly chose any place and I mentioned University Cafe just because we just passed the place. Apparently, none of us had ever been to this restaurant before.

Why it was not good? First, there is not much choice on the meals and most of them are pastas and no pizza. Second, they are overpriced by lots. I don’t mind if it was that good but in term of taste, nothing special. In fact, the steak, according to my friend, was not good. But for your information, he was quite picky on food. So, it might be true or it might be not. I got for myself a cantolini, spinach and ricotta cheese wrapped in pasta with tomato sauce. I cannot really remember of the exact name of what the others got. There were grilled lamb and salads, pasta marinara, pasta pavarotti (with peas and ham), and beef rump steak.

And those meals came 30 minutes after we ordered them. That was a really quite long time to wait. I would have fully understood if the restaurant had been busy but it was not. We even joked that the chef actually went out to get himself a lunch so that was why our order came so late. Wait a little bit longer, we might go into the forbidden discussion on politics and religion. Haha.

I do not recommend this restaurant.

University Cafe

257 Lygon St
Carlton 3053 VIC
